> I have seen the behavior above, (gdb not listing the correct set of
> available architectures), could you try the current cvs main line
> instead?
> 
> Note that psim will not digest a connection from gdb *after* the
> architecture has been explicitly set by the set architecture command.
> You should first connect, then change the architecture.
> 
> There are 2 patches that I committed to main trunk gdb and I don't
> think were included in 5.2.1:
> 
> this one stops psim from complaining about lack of altivec registers:
> http://sources.redhat.com/ml/gdb-patches/2002-04/msg00535.html
> 
> this one makes psim understand the architecture parameter set by gdb
> before connection:
> http://sources.redhat.com/ml/gdb-patches/2002-06/msg00305.html
>
